Jersey City Public Schools observe a variety of holidays and breaks throughout the academic year. These include major federal holidays such as Labor Day, Veterans Day, Thanksgiving, Martin Luther King Jr. Day, and Presidents Day. The school district also schedules a winter break in December, typically spanning Christmas and New Year’s Day, as well as a spring break, usually in April, which coincides with the Easter holiday.
In addition to these, the district observes several state-specific holidays like New Jersey Day, as well as cultural and religious holidays such as Rosh Hashanah, Yom Kippur, Diwali, and Eid al-Fitr. The school calendar is designed to accommodate a diverse student body, reflecting the multicultural nature of Jersey City.

Teacher in-service days and professional development days are also included in the calendar, during which students have the day off while teachers engage in training and planning activities.
The last day of school typically falls in mid to late June, marking the end of the academic year and the beginning of summer break. The exact dates for these holidays and breaks are determined by the school district each year and can vary slightly.
